How the Location Process Actually Works

Understanding how to locate Wisconsin inmates in prisons and correctional facilities begins with knowing the primary sources of information. Most people start with official state databases, which allow users to search by name or identification number when available. These systems are designed to provide current housing details, facility locations, and booking information in a neutral format. The process typically involves entering basic details, verifying identity when required, and reviewing results carefully for accuracy. For some, reaching out directly to the correctional facility can offer additional clarity, especially when online records are incomplete or updating. It is important to note that procedures and data availability can differ between state and county systems. Someone learning how to locate Wisconsin inmates in prisons and correctional facilities may need to check multiple sources to piece together the full picture, but a step-by-step approach can make the process manageable.

What Information Do I Need to Begin a Search?

Having the full name and, if possible, a date of birth or identification number greatly improves the accuracy of a search. Names that are common or have variations can make results less precise, so any additional identifiers help. Some platforms also allow searches using location details associated with a known facility.

Is Access to This Information Free or Paid?

Many basic record searches through official channels are provided at no cost to the public as part of transparency efforts. Some third-party services may offer enhanced features or faster interfaces, but these are separate from official data. How Current Is the Information Typically Available?

Records can reflect recent changes, but there is often a lag between movement within the system and updated online displays. Booking times, transfers, and release dates may not appear instantly. Checking directly with the facility or planning for slight delays helps set realistic expectations.

Common Misunderstandings to Clear Up

One frequent misconception is that all correctional information is instantly public and completely comprehensive. In reality, certain details may be restricted due to privacy rules, security protocols, or ongoing legal matters. Another misunderstanding is that a single search provides a permanent record, when in fact locations and statuses can change frequently as individuals move through the system. Some assume that online databases include every facility in every jurisdiction, but county and local systems may require separate searches or access methods. By understanding what the data can and cannot show, people can navigate the process with greater confidence and avoid frustration.
